I just have one more feature which I would like to add to this spreadsheet.
Is it possible to protect data that are seven days or older so they cannot
be altered anymore after the period expired while new data can still be
entered?

Is it possible to protect data that are seven days or older so they cannot
be altered anymore after the period expired while new data can still be
entered?


if (Date-DateCell.Value)6 then
DateCell.Locked=True
end if

Remember idiotic Excel behaviour: to protect cells you need to set
Sheet protection (with empty password to activate cells protection
only)
